Hardscaping Service in Boston, MA
Hardscaping services encompass the design and installation of durable, functional features that enhance outdoor living spaces. Typical projects include patios, walkways, retaining walls, driveways, and outdoor seating areas, all crafted to improve the usability and aesthetic appeal of a property. Homeowners interested in these services often want to understand the different materials available, such as stone, concrete, or brick, and how these choices can complement existing landscape elements. Clarifying the scope of work, site preparation needs, and the overall maintenance requirements can also help property owners make informed decisions before proceeding.
Before requesting hardscaping services, property owners should consider the layout and purpose of the outdoor features they want to create, as well as any local regulations or property restrictions that may apply. It’s helpful to have a clear idea of the desired style and durability, along with an understanding of the property's terrain and drainage considerations. Gathering information about the types of materials and designs that best suit the space can ensure the project aligns with aesthetic preferences and functional needs. Contacting a professional for guidance can provide valuable insights into what is feasible and how to achieve a lasting, attractive outdoor environment.

Common Hardscaping Service Jobs
Patio installation - creates durable outdoor spaces for entertaining and relaxing.
Retaining wall construction - provides structural support and enhances landscape design.
Walkway and pathway design - improves accessibility and aesthetic appeal around the property.
Driveway paving - offers a smooth, long-lasting surface for vehicle traffic.
Fire pit and outdoor kitchen setups - adds functionality and style to outdoor living areas.
Stepping stone and flagstone services - creates attractive, practical pathways and accents.
Hardscaping Service Questions
What types of projects are included in hardscaping services? Hardscaping services typically involve installing patios, walkways, retaining walls, and outdoor living spaces to enhance property functionality and appearance.
How can hardscaping improve property value? Well-designed hardscaping features can increase curb appeal and create durable outdoor areas, potentially boosting overall property value.
What materials are commonly used in hardscaping? Common materials include concrete, brick, stone, and pavers, chosen for durability and aesthetic appeal.
Is hardscaping suitable for all property types? Hardscaping can be adapted to various property sizes and styles, making it a versatile option for many homeowners and property owners.
